Software Requirements
To design the dial NMS inside the NOC, the network engineers at THEnet identified these software and
management system requirements:
Table 6 Dial NMS Software and Management System Requirements
Software and Management Systems Purpose
UCD-SNMP Uses CLI-based SNMP freeware to explore the SNMP MIBs
and OIDs that are useful for operating a dial network.
Multi Router Traffic Grapher
(MRTG), version 2.8.12
Monitors and graphs the traffic load on the network.
Web-based management Manages a network by using light-weight NMS tools (LWT).
A LWT is light on:
Budget
Staff support
Course requirements
GUI requirements
THEnet requires the following LWTs:
Device Navigator—A web page that links network devices
together.
Cisco IOS Command Center—A web page that provides
HTTP access to the CLI.
Log File Rotator—A freeware script that archives, sorts,
and deletes syslogs.
Modem Call Record Viewer—A tool that enables you to
view modem records and syslogs on a web page.
HP OpenView (HPOV) Network
Node Manager Release 5.0
Creates the SNMP framework for the dial NMS and identifies
what is breaking in the network.
CiscoWorks 2000, maintenance
release 2
Resource Manager Essentials
(RME), version 2.2
Archives configuration files, upgrades the Cisco IOS,
determines how much memory is installed, and discovers what
boot ROMs are present.
You can install HPOV and CW2000 RME on the same Sun
workstation—without conflicts.
